Raphaelite Work Training is a three-tiered course of study in healing, transformation,
breath, and touch that provides the basis for certification as a Raphaelite
Work Practitioner, a One-to-One Facilitator, and a Retreat
Guide. I. Raphaelite
Work Practitioner Training and Certification Program In
preparation for his/her professional role, the student will:1.
Complete a series of eight semi-annual 3-day training sessions or the equivalent,
within a 3-5 year period. 2. Commit to working on a process
of personal exploration and transformation to increase his/her understanding of
the physical, mental, emotional, moral, and spiritual domains of the student’s
own being. 3. Interact with and support other students through
regular participation in Interim Study sessions. 4. Seek
appropriate guidance from trainers and/or advanced practitioners throughout the
training process to clarify individual and/or client issues as they emerge. 5.
Conduct him/herself according to the Raphaelite Work Standard of Ethics during
the training process. 6. Meet with a supervisor at least
once a year while training in the Raphaelite Work. | Certification
will be awarded after the completion of both the training and a practicum. During
the practicum, the student will: 1.
Complete 40 individual healing sessions. (The student may conduct up to eight
sessions on one individual. Each session will be documented and submitted prior
to certification.). 2. Complete a Healing Retreat guided
by an approved Raphaelite retreat guide. 3. Receive at least
three Raphaelite healing sessions as a client. 4. Receive
at least three Raphaelite One-to-One Processing sessions as a client. |
II.
One-to-One Processing Training Training in One-to-One
Processing will begin as part of the training in the Raphaelite Work Practitioner
Training, and will be used routinely in the required 40 healing sessions of the
Raphaelite Work Practitioner Training and Certification Program. One must be certified
as a Raphaelite Work Practitioner in order to become certified in One-to-One Processing.
While training in One-to-One Processing, the student
will: 1.
Attend at least one regional or national One-to-One training workshop. 2.
Receive at least three One-to-One Processing sessions from a certified One-to-
One Raphaelite Work Facilitator. 3. Give at least five One-to-One
Processing sessions to another person, under supervision of his/her supervisor/mentor.
4. Work closely with a supervisor/mentor, who will send a recommendation to the
Chair of the National Raphaelite Work One-to-One Processing Committee and the
Chair of the International Raphaelite Work. | Certification
to give Raphaelite Work One-to-One Processing Sessions is given by the Chair of
the Raphaelite Work One-to-One Processing Committee and the Chair of International
Raphaelite Work. This training does not ensure an appointment
as a Raphaelite Work One-to-One Facilitator. III.
Retreat Guide Training Requirements: To begin the training
as a Raphaelite Retreat Guide, the student must be certified as a Raphaelite Work
Practitioner and as a One-to-One Processing facilitator. The student: 1.
Will attend three 3-day Retreat Guide trainings, with one of these being a national
training. 2. Will complete a 5-day, a 10-day and a 14-day
Raphaelite Retreat. 3. Will keep a journal outlining his/her
experience with each of the practices given and the impact of that experience
on the five bodies. 4. Will accept a supervisory relationship
with an assigned or chosen mentor in which there is on-going and consistent communication
and reflection between the two. 5. Will observe, whenever
possible, the retreat process as guided by his/her mentor, with the expressed
permission of the retreatant. | The appointment
of retreat guides is done by a committee consisting of the Chair of the Raphaelite
Work, the Chair of the Raphaelite Work Retreat Guide Training Committee, and the
trainee's mentor. The dates the trainee took each of his/her 3-day Retreat Guide
Training workshops must be confirmed in writing by whomever presented that workshop.
Additionally, the dates the trainee took his/her required Raphaelite Retreats
must be confirmed in writing by the retreat facilitator. Any retreat taken as
a requirement for this training must be a personal, individual retreat, led by
an authorized Raphaelite Retreat Guide. Any exception to this policy must be pre-approved
by both the Chair of the Raphaelite Work and the Chair of the Raphaelite Work
Retreat Guide Training Committee. This training does
not ensure an appointment as a Raphaelite Work Retreat Guide. |
